Overview:The announcement video for Space Squadron Kyuranger vs. Space Squad
Watch Trailer
First Air Date: Feb 12, 2017Last Air date: Feb 04, 2018Season: 1 SeasonEpisode: 48 EpisodeRuntime: 25:14 minutesQuality: HDIMDb: 3.3 / 10 by 12 usersPopularity: 7.9107Language: ja
Comment